Exterior

The Black exterior is in excellent driver condition. As one can see in the photos, the paint has a brilliant gloss and deep shine. Both doors open and shut nicely; it has that solid Mercedes touch and feels like a vault door closing. The wire wheels are in great shape with a brilliant finish and no curb rash. The Goodyear tires are in great condition with plenty of tread left. The chrome and other bright-work look nice. There are no major imperfections that have been intentionally excluded from the photos. As one would expect from a paintjob with many years on it there are some small blemishes on the trunk lid and around the car that are too tiny so show up in the photos, but nothing that is really noticeable from about five or ten feet away. As one can see in the many photos of the underside, this 380SL is very clean underneath. We have also included specific photos of the rockers, lower front and rear quarter panels, and other areas on the car most prone to rust to show how nice it looks.

Interior

The Grey interior of the 380SL looks fantastic. The seats are in excellent condition with no tears, rips, or excessive wear. The seat is not overly worn at all in the typical spot on the driver's bolster where the driver gets in and out. All of the gauges faces are crisp and clean and the lenses are clear. The carpet is also in great condition with no rips, holes, or major stains. The original door panels look wonderful and both door pulls are solid and intact. The Black convertible soft-top is in great condition with no rips, holes, or frayed edges. The rear windows are not yellowed or foggy. The dash is in good condition with no sun fading. The Mercedes radio in the car works well and the original radio is also included and pictured in this ad. This car has never been smoked in; there is no aroma of cigarettes whatsoever and no burn marks. The trunk is very clean and nicely detailed with the original spare tire, and rim, jack.

The excellent condition of this original interior is a huge testament to the meticulous care and attention this Mercedes has received throughout its life.

Mechanical

This 380SL appears to be in very nice mechanical condition and it is ready to be enjoyed. As stated above there are over $6,200 in receipts for maintenance and repairs on the car. The engine starts right away every time, idles smooth, and runs well. It is an exceptional driver that feels great on the road and at highway speeds. In the video one can observe the car accelerating on the highway up to about 70mph, shifting through all the gears, braking to a stoplight, and going through some curves. Please note that it runs great, there are no strange noises or vibrations, and the car performs quite nice overall. The brakes are responsive and do not pull to one side or the other. There is no blue smoke when starting or driving the car. It runs cool and does not overheat. The gauge shows that the engine makes great oil pressure. Also, the engine bay is clean, nicely detailed, and correct as one can see from the photos.

Please note in the video the dash warning lights are working properly; they light up when the key is first turned on and then go off when the engine is started as they should. There are no "check engine" lights that stay on. The horn works as do the fog lights, headlights, brights, turn signals, interior lights, power windows, power antenna, power locks, indicators, dash gauge lights, wipers, and power antenna. The a/c works and blows cold. All of the gauges work; even the clock keeps time. This Mercedes is smooth and quick with the 3.8 liter V8 engine.
